Hi Guys

I received my ITA on the 2nd of OCT 2015 with a score of 469. My score was 444 and went up to 469 because i completed 2 years of work. However, my two years of work exp will be complete on the 18th of NOV 2015 but my score increased on OCT 2nd. I have entered all correct information in my profile. I do not know why my score increased a month in advance (is it normal for this to happen?). Please provide some information regarding this. I have not declined the ITA yet.

Thanks
 
You need to decline the ITA since you didn't have two years of experience at the time you received ITA.

It isn't a glitch in the system, your score increased because the system calculates your work experience on a monthly basis. However DO NOT DECLINE YOUR ITA!! Wait until 18 Nov and submit your application if that date is still within the 60 days given. I know ppl who did this and got PR, CIC looks at your details when you received ITA and when you submit.
 
Thanks for the advice Anya654 ! I was planning on doing what you said. I will submit the application after the 18th of Nov as I have till the 1st of Dec to complete the application. I am just paranoid that they might see a red flag because of the score rising a month before it should have.
